.privacy_wrapper__xQ_e4{min-height:100vh;background:var(--cream)}.privacy_nav__KAh7X{padding:20px 40px;border-bottom:1px solid rgba(26,61,43,.08);background:hsla(36,42%,95%,.92);-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);position:-webkit-sticky;position:sticky;top:0;z-index:10}.privacy_navLogo__ZLAWL{font-family:Playfair Display,serif;font-size:1.1rem;font-weight:700;color:var(--green-deep);text-decoration:none;transition:color .2s}.privacy_navLogo__ZLAWL:hover{color:var(--green-mid)}.privacy_content___MI4S{max-width:720px;margin:0 auto;padding:60px 24px 100px}.privacy_title__ZIwbF{font-size:clamp(2rem,4vw,3rem);color:var(--green-deep);margin-bottom:8px}.privacy_updated__mp085{font-size:.85rem;color:var(--text-light);margin-bottom:48px}.privacy_section___qBr8{margin-bottom:40px}.privacy_section___qBr8 h2{font-size:1.3rem;color:var(--green-deep);margin-bottom:12px;font-family:Playfair Display,serif}.privacy_section___qBr8 p{font-size:.95rem;line-height:1.8;color:var(--text-mid);margin-bottom:12px;font-weight:300}.privacy_section___qBr8 ul{padding-left:20px;margin:12px 0}.privacy_section___qBr8 ul li{font-size:.95rem;line-height:1.8;color:var(--text-mid);margin-bottom:6px;font-weight:300}.privacy_section___qBr8 a{color:var(--green-mid);text-decoration:none}.privacy_section___qBr8 a:hover{text-decoration:underline}.privacy_section___qBr8 strong{color:var(--text-dark);font-weight:600}